分段拍摄 Vue 中第功的秘诀-在使用-如果数据没合并好就可能只有第一段视频能保存
分段拍摄 Vue 中第一段视频保存成功的秘诀
在使用 Vue 进行分段拍摄时,有时候会发现只有第一段视频保存成功,这通常是因为一些小问题导致的。别急,下面我们一步步来解决这些问题。
一、数据没合并好
在分段拍摄的过程中,每段视频数据都需要合并起来。如果数据没合并好,就可能只有第一段视频能保存。常见的原因有:
- 数据格式不统一
- 合并顺序错了
- 代码里没写合并操作
解决方法:
- 检查每段视频的数据格式是否一致
- 确保合并的顺序是对的
- 在代码里加上合并操作
二、前端代码逻辑出了问题
前端代码的逻辑错误也可能导致只有第一段视频保存。比如:
- 拍摄按钮的逻辑错误
- 录制时间设置错误
- 数据传输错误
解决方法:
- 检查拍摄按钮的逻辑,确保它能正确触发录制和保存
- 确认每段视频的录制时间设置合理
- 确保数据能正确传到后端
三、视频流没关闭好
视频流没关闭好也会出问题,可能导致后续视频数据丢失。常见问题有:
- 视频流没释放
- 关闭顺序不对
解决方法:
- 确保视频录制完成后正确关闭和释放视频流
- 检查关闭视频流的顺序是否正确
四、后端处理出问题
后端处理出问题也可能导致只有第一段视频保存。问题可能包括:
- 数据接收不完整
- 数据存储出错
- 合并和保存逻辑错误
解决方法:
- 确保后端能正确接收和处理所有视频数据
- 检查数据存储逻辑,确保数据能正确存储
- 确认后端合并和保存逻辑正确
总结和建议
总的来说,Vue 分段拍摄只有第一段视频保存成功的问题,可能是数据合并、前端逻辑、视频流管理、后端处理等多方面原因引起的。为了避免或解决这个问题,你可以按照以下步骤操作:
- 确保数据格式一致并正确实现合并逻辑
- 检查前端代码逻辑,确保操作正确
- 确保视频流能正确关闭和释放
- 检查后端代码,确保数据接收、存储和合并逻辑正确
通过以上检查和调整,可以有效解决只有第一段视频保存成功的问题,让你的视频数据都能保存得妥妥的。
FAQs
问题 | 答案 |
---|---|
为什么 Vue 分段拍摄只有第一段显示? | 可能是因为代码逻辑、数据传递、条件判断、组件嵌套等原因。 |
如何解决只有第一段显示的问题? | 检查代码逻辑、数据传递、条件判断、组件嵌套等方面。 |
还有其他可能导致只有第一段显示的原因吗? | 可能是样式问题或数据加载问题。 |